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7642813297 75000105206 9975100553 146430731 648554120
43045618710 6045922
43045618710 6045922
231801715 34620390788 6759215597
All about undefined
Interested in learning more?
43045618710 6045922
231801715 34620390788 6759215597
See more
3025 549167578
04 441892 5498
See more
89107 5894 9483415
80838 2047130 3636442 26961035 37
See more